Overview
Ashampoo Face Blur is a focused mobile application designed to help users protect personal privacy by obscuring faces in digital images. The app serves as a straightforward solution for individuals who frequently share photos on social media or other public platforms and wish to safeguard the identities of people in their images. It is particularly valuable for users handling sensitive content, including photos of minors, colleagues, or public figures, where privacy is a priority. By offering automated face detection and multiple concealment methods, Ashampoo Face Blur streamlines the editing process, making privacy protection accessible even to non-technical users.

Key Features & Functionality
- Automatic Face Detection: The app automatically identifies all faces within an uploaded image, reducing manual effort and ensuring no face is overlooked. This feature is especially useful when processing multiple photos, as it eliminates the need for users to manually outline each face.
- Easy Image Upload: Users can seamlessly select images from their device’s gallery or camera roll. The intuitive interface allows for quick access, minimizing friction during the editing workflow.
- Multiple Obscuring Options: Ashampoo Face Blur provides several methods to hide faces, including pixelation, blurring, and overlaying emojis. This flexibility enables users to choose the most appropriate method based on context, aesthetic preference, or the level of privacy required.
- Fast Processing Time: The app completes image editing tasks efficiently, typically within a minute. Processing speed depends on image resolution and the number of detected faces, but the app maintains a responsive workflow even with larger files.
- Privacy-First Design: With no data collection or cloud upload features mentioned, the app operates locally, ensuring that sensitive images remain on the user’s device. This enhances security and aligns with the needs of privacy-conscious users.

Platform Compatibility & Technical Requirements
Ashampoo Face Blur is available exclusively on the Android platform. The current version is 1.0.1, with a file size of 21.5 MB, making it lightweight and suitable for devices with limited storage. The app is offered at no cost, which increases its accessibility for a broad audience.
While the developer did not specify minimum OS requirements, the app’s lightweight design suggests compatibility with Android 6.0 and later versions. However, users should verify compatibility with their specific device model. No additional permissions or hardware requirements were mentioned, indicating a minimal system footprint. The app does not require an internet connection to function, which supports offline privacy editing.

FAQ
Is Ashampoo Face Blur safe to use?
The app operates locally on the user’s device and does not upload images to external servers. This ensures that sensitive content remains private and secure.
Can I use Ashampoo Face Blur on iOS?
As of now, the app is only available on Android. There is no official iOS version released.
Does the app require an internet connection?
No, Ashampoo Face Blur functions entirely offline. All image processing occurs on the device without requiring internet access.
How long does it take to blur faces in an image?
Processing typically takes less than a minute, depending on image size and the number of detected faces. The app is optimized for speed and efficiency.
Are there any hidden fees or ads?
The app is free and does not include ads or in-app purchases. It remains ad-free and monetization-free as per the current release.
